When using GCC on x86-64 to compile an usdt prog with -O1 or higher optimization, the compiler will generate SIB addressing mode for global array and PC-relative addressing mode for global variable, e.g. "1@-96(%rbp,%rax,8)" and "-1@4+t1(%rip)".
The current USDT implementation in libbpf cannot parse these two formats, causing `bpf_program__attach_usdt()` to fail with -ENOENT (unrecognized register).
This patch series adds support for SIB addressing mode in USDT probes. The main changes include:
- add correct handling logic for SIB-addressed arguments in `parse_usdt_arg`.
- add an usdt_o2 test case to cover SIB addressing mode.
Testing shows that the SIB probe correctly generates 8@(%rcx,%rax,8) argument spec and passes all validation checks.

Do we need to add support for PC-relative USDT argument spec handling in libbpf? I have some interest in this question, but currently have no ideas. Getting offsets based on symbols requires dependency on the symbol table. However, once the binary file is stripped, the symtab will also be removed, which will cause this approach to fail. Does anyone have any thoughts on this?
